How long is the waiting period for unemployment in Arkansas?
Remember that the first week claimed after establishing a new claim serves as a Valid Waiting Period, (provided you are otherwise eligible), and no benefits are paid for that week. The earliest payment of benefits begins with the second week claimed.
What disqualifies you from unemployment in Arkansas?
In Arkansas, misconduct includes failing a drug test, willfully disregarding your employers interests, or willfully violating workplace policies regarding safety or harassment, for example. You may also be disqualified if you are fired for violating your employers attendance policies after repeated warnings.

What is a misclassification of employees in Arkansas?
Misclassification of a worker occurs when a worker is treated as contract labor when the law does not allow for such classification. Arkansas law determines the proper classification of a worker for unemployment insurance (UI) tax purposes.
